机器人有关的课程设计_第1页
机器人有关的课程设计_第2页
机器人有关的课程设计_第3页
机器人有关的课程设计_第4页
机器人有关的课程设计_第5页
已阅读5页,还剩25页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

机器人有关的课程设计机器人概述机器人设计基础机器人编程与实现机器人应用案例分析机器人未来展望与挑战课程设计实践环节contents目录01机器人概述总结词机器人的定义与分类是机器人学科的基础,有助于理解机器人的工作原理和应用场景。详细描述机器人是一种能够自动执行任务的机器系统,具有感知、思维和动作三种基本功能。根据不同的分类标准,机器人可以分为工业机器人、服务机器人、医疗机器人、军事机器人等。机器人的定义与分类总结词机器人的应用领域广泛,包括工业、医疗、服务、军事等,为人类生产和生活带来了极大的便利和效益。要点一要点二详细描述在工业领域,机器人可以自动化地完成生产线上的装配、焊接、搬运等工作,提高生产效率和产品质量。在医疗领域,机器人可以协助医生进行手术操作,减轻医护人员的工作负担。在服务领域,机器人可以通过智能语音交互、人脸识别等技术提供便捷的服务体验。在军事领域,机器人可以执行侦查、排雷、攻击等任务,提高作战效率和安全性。机器人的应用领域机器人的发展历程与趋势机器人的发展历程经历了多个阶段,未来将朝着更加智能化、自主化、协同化的方向发展。总结词机器人技术的发展经历了从简单机械臂到智能机器人的过程,随着传感器、计算机、人工智能等技术的不断发展,机器人的智能化水平不断提高。未来,机器人将更加自主化,能够自主完成更复杂、多样化的任务,同时与其他智能设备实现协同工作,为人类的生产和生活带来更大的便利和效益。详细描述02机器人设计基础总结词机器人结构设计是机器人设计中的基础环节,它涉及到机器人的整体布局、运动方式、材料选择等方面的知识。详细描述在机器人结构设计中,需要考虑到机器人的运动学和动力学特性,以及机器人的稳定性和可靠性。同时,还需要考虑到机器人的制造成本和生产周期等因素。机器人结构设计机器人控制系统设计是实现机器人智能化和自主化的关键环节,它涉及到控制理论、计算机技术、传感器技术等方面的知识。总结词在机器人控制系统设计中,需要设计和优化控制算法,实现机器人的精确运动和自主导航。同时,还需要考虑机器人的安全性和稳定性,以及机器人的可扩展性和可维护性等因素。详细描述机器人控制系统设计机器人感知系统设计是实现机器人感知和理解环境的关键环节,它涉及到传感器技术、信号处理、计算机视觉等方面的知识。总结词在机器人感知系统设计中,需要选择和设计合适的传感器,实现机器人对环境的感知和识别。同时,还需要对感知数据进行处理和分析,以实现机器人的自主导航和任务执行等功能。详细描述机器人感知系统设计机器人驱动系统设计总结词机器人驱动系统设计是实现机器人运动的关键环节,它涉及到电机技术、传动技术、控制技术等方面的知识。详细描述在机器人驱动系统设计中,需要选择和设计合适的电机和传动装置,实现机器人的精确运动和快速响应。同时,还需要考虑机器人的能耗和散热等问题。03机器人编程与实现总结词介绍机器人编程中常用的编程语言和工具,如Python、C、ROS等,以及它们在机器人编程中的重要性和应用。详细描述Python由于其易读易写、语法简洁的特点,成为了机器人编程的首选语言。C则适用于对性能要求较高的场景。RobotOperatingSystem(ROS)是一个强大的机器人软件开发框架,提供了丰富的库和工具,方便开发者快速开发机器人应用。机器人编程语言与工具VS介绍机器人的运动学模型、运动控制算法以及如何通过编程实现对机器人的精确控制。详细描述机器人的运动学模型是实现精确控制的基础,包括正向运动学和逆向运动学。常用的运动控制算法有PID控制、模糊控制等。通过编程,可以实现机器人的轨迹规划、避障、跟随等功能,使其能够自主完成复杂的任务。总结词机器人的运动控制编程介绍机器人感知系统的工作原理,以及如何通过编程处理传感器数据,实现环境感知和识别。机器人感知系统包括各种传感器,如激光雷达、摄像头、超声波等。通过编程,可以实时获取传感器数据,并进行处理和分析,实现障碍物检测、目标识别等功能。数据处理的方法包括滤波、特征提取、分类等。总结词详细描述机器人的感知数据处理总结词介绍如何通过编程实现机器人的任务执行和决策,以及如何应对突发情况。详细描述机器人的任务执行与决策是机器人编程的最高层次,需要综合考虑机器人的能力、环境因素和任务需求。通过编程,可以实现任务调度、路径规划、自主决策等功能。同时,还需要考虑如何应对突发情况,如障碍物突然出现、电量不足等,以保证机器人安全可靠地完成任务。机器人的任务执行与决策04机器人应用案例分析负责家庭地面、窗户等清洁工作,减轻家庭清洁负担。家庭清洁机器人智能音箱儿童教育机器人具备语音识别和智能问答功能,提供信息查询、音乐播放等服务。提供互动式教育服务,如知识传授、陪伴学习等。030201家庭服务机器人

工业生产机器人自动化流水线机器人负责生产线上的重复性工作,提高生产效率。焊接机器人用于金属焊接,提高焊接质量和效率。搬运机器人负责货物搬运,减轻工人劳动强度。辅助患者进行康复训练,提高康复效果。外骨骼康复机器人提供护理服务,如喂饭、翻身等。护理机器人协助医生进行高精度手术,提高手术成功率。医用手术机器人医疗康复机器人喷洒农药、施肥等作业,提高植保效率。无人机植保机器人负责温室内植物的灌溉、施肥等工作,提高产量。智能温室机器人用于采摘果实、蔬菜等农产品,减轻人工采摘负担。农业采摘机器人农业植保机器人05机器人未来展望与挑战随着机器学习、深度学习等技术的快速发展,人工智能在机器人领域的应用将更加广泛,机器人将具备更高级的自主决策和学习能力。未来机器人将更多地与人类共同工作,协助完成各种任务,提高生产效率和生活质量。人工智能与机器人的融合发展机器人与人类协同工作人工智能技术不断进步机器人将在手术、康复训练、护理等领域发挥重要作用,提高医疗服务的效率和精度。医疗健康领域随着人类对太空探索的深入,机器人将在太空探测、建设空间站等方面发挥关键作用。太空探索领域机器人在新领域的应用探索隐私与数据保护随着机器人在生活中的广泛应用,如何保障个人隐私和数据安全成为重要议题。机器人权利与责任随着机器人智能水平的提高,如何界定机器人的权利和责任成为一个亟待解决的问题。机器人伦理与法律问题探讨06课程设计实践环节学生需要学习如何根据设计图纸组装机器人,包括各个零部件的安装和连接,确保机器人的结构稳定。机器人组装在组装完成后,学生需要对机器人的硬件进行调试,检查各项功能是否正常,如传感器、驱动器等。硬件调试机器人硬件组装与调试编程语言学习学生需要掌握一种或多种机器人编程语言,如Python、C等,以便对机器人进行控制和编程。程序编写与

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论